Crtanje tačaka, linija i tekstova poligona od Excela do AutoCAD-a
Imam ovu listu koordinata u Excelu.
Ne. | X | Y |
---|---|---|
1 | 374,037.80 | 1,580,682.41 |
2 | 374,032.23 | 1,580,716.26 |
3 | 374,037.74 | 1,580,735.15 |
3A | 374,044.99 | 1,580,772.50 |
4 | 374,097.78 | 1,580,771.83 |
U njima se nalazi X koordinata, Y koordinata, kao i naziv za vrh. Ono što želim je da to nacrtam u AutoCAD-u. U ovom slučaju koristićemo izvršavanje skripti iz spojenog teksta u Excel-u.
Povežite komandu za umetanje tačaka u AutoCAD
Tabela prikazana u grafu, kao što možete vidjeti, uključuje stupac s nazivom čvora, zatim UTM koordinate za stupce X, Y.
Prvo što moramo učiniti je spojiti koordinate onako kako ih naredba AutoCAD očekuje. Na primjer, za crtanje točke zauzet ćemo: POINT koordinataX, koordinataY.
Dakle, ono što ćemo uraditi je da ubacimo novu kolonu sa ovim spojenim podacima, u obliku:
POINT 374037.8,1580682.4
POINT 374032.23,1580716.25
POINT 374037.73,1580735.14
POINT 374044.98,1580772.49
POINT 374097.77,1580771.83
POINT 374116.27,1580769.13
Da bi to učinio, uradio sam sledeće:
- Pozvao sam ćeliju D4 sa imenom POINT,
- Napravio sam pomoću funkcije konkatenacije, niz koji uključuje ćeliju POINT, zatim sam ostavio razmak koristeći " ", zatim sam spojio ćeliju B5 sa dvocifrenim zaokruživanjem, zatim da nacrtam zarez koji sam koristio "," , onda imam spojenu ćeliju C5. Zatim sam kopirao za ostale redove.
Nacrtajte tačke u Excelu
Kopirao sam sadržaj kolone D u tekstualnu datoteku.
Da biste ga pokrenuli, na naredbenoj traci unesite SCRIPT, a zatim tipku Enter. To otvara Explorer i tražim datoteku koju sam pozvao geofumadas.scr. Jednom odabrano, pritisne se dugme za otvaranje.
I voila, tamo imamo nacrtane vrhove.
U slučaju da se točke ne vide, potrebno je uvećati kompletan skup objekata. Za to napišemo naredbu Zoom, enter, Extent, enter.
U slučaju da se tačke ne čine jako vidljivim, izvršava se naredba PTYPE, zatim se odabire ona koja je prikazana na slici.
Povežite komandu u Excelu i nacrtajte poligon u AutoCAD-u
Za crtanje poligona to će biti ista logika. s varijantom da ćemo zauzeti naredbu PLINE, zatim spojene koordinate i na kraju naredbu ZATVORI.
PLINE
374037.8,1580682.4
374032.23,1580716.25
374037.73,1580735.14
...
374111.31,1580644.84
374094.32,1580645.98
374069.21,1580647.31
374048.83,1580655.01
ZATVORI
Nazvat ćemo ovu skriptu geofumadas2.scr, a kada ga izvršimo imat ćemo trag crteža. Odabrao sam žutu boju kako bih primijetio razliku sa crvenim vrhovima.
Povežite komandu u Excelu i zapišite tačke u AutoCAD-u
Na kraju, tekstove prvog stupca moramo označiti kao napomene za svaki vrh. Za ovo ćemo naredbu povezati lancima na sljedeći način:
TEXT JC 374037.8,1580682.4 3 0
Ova naredba predstavlja:
- TEXT naredba,
- Stanje teksta, u ovom slučaju opravdano, zato slovo J,
- Centralnu tačku teksta izabrali smo Centar, zato slovo C
- Usklađena koordinata X, Y,
- Zatim smo veličinu teksta izabrali 3,
- Kut rotacije, u ovom slučaju 0,
- Konačno tekst koji se nadamo da će u prvom redu biti broj 1
Već se propagira u druge ćelije, to će biti kako slijedi:
TEXT JC 374037.8,1580682.4 3 0
TEXT JC 374032.23,1580716.25 3 0
TEXT JC 374037.73,1580735.14 3 0
TEXT JC 374044.98,1580772.49 3 0 3A
TEXT JC 374097.77,1580771.83 3 0
TEXT JC 374116.27,1580769.13 3 0
TEXT JC 374127.23,1580779.64 3 0
...
Zvao sam geofumadas3.cdr datoteka
Aktivirao sam zelenu boju da primjetim razliku. Jednom kada se skripta izvrši, imamo tekst naznačene veličine, točno u središtu koordinate.
Download the AutoCAD datoteka koja se koristi u ovom primjeru.
Članak prikazuje kako se izrađuje predložak. Ako koristite predložak u programu Excel, koji je već napravljen za samo uvođenje podataka, Možete ga kupiti ovdje.
treba mi pomoć
Moram nacrtati stotine pravokutnika koji predstavljaju koncesije za rudarstvo, oni su pravougaonici sa sredinom i x i y stranama, potrebna mi je pomoć, imam podatke u excelu